With rosters confirmed, FIBA U19 Women's Basketball World Cup 2017 ready to tip off

UDINE/CIVIDALE DEL FRIULI, Italy (FIBA Women's Basketball World Cup 2017) - The action is set to tip off at the FIBA Women's Basketball World Cup 2017 after the finalized 12-player rosters of the 16 participating teams were verified and confirmed.

The games get underway on Saturday at Udine's Palasport Primo Carnera and the Palasport Longobardo in Cividale del Friuli.

Group A: China, Mali, USA, Italy
Group B: Puerto Rico, Russia, Egypt, Spain
Group C: Canada, Latvia, France, Korea
Group D: Hungary, Australia, Japan, Mexico

In the Group Phase (July 22-25), each team will face the other three in its group (a total of 3 games for each team).

All teams will advance to the Round of 16, where they will cross between Groups A and B and C and D (A1 v B4, A2 v B3, etc.). This opens the Final Phase (July 26-30) of the competition which is played in a knock-out format. The winners of Round of 16 games will advance to the Quarter-Finals, while the losers move on to the Classification Games for Places 9-16.

The Final and the 3rd-Place Game will be played on Sunday July 30.

About FIBA
FIBA (fiba.basketball) - the world governing body for basketball - is an independent association formed by 213 National Basketball Federations throughout the world. It is recognised as the sole competent authority in basketball by the International Olympic Committee (IOC).
